The 2025 PGA Tour season is already underway in Hawaii, sparking excitement among golf fans for what lies ahead. On a recent episode of Subpar, hosts Colt Knost and Drew Stoltz made some bold predictions for the upcoming season. Stoltz predicted that Luke Clanton, a top-ranked amateur who nearly secured his PGA Tour card last year, would make the U.S. Ryder Cup team. With standout performances already under his belt, a strong showing at the Sony Open could solidify Clanton’s position on the Tour. Stoltz highlighted Clanton’s impressive skills, including his powerhouse drives and solid putting, making him a strong contender for the team.

Knost, on the other hand, focused on positivity for his prediction for the 2025 season. He anticipated that an agreement would be reached to allow LIV players like Jon Rahm, Brooks Koepka, and Dustin Johnson to compete in PGA Tour events by the end of the year. Knost expressed optimism for a successful resolution that would benefit both the players and the Tour. Stoltz shared Knost’s optimism, expressing his support for such a development in the golf world. Additionally, Stoltz made another bold prediction, suggesting that David Puig would secure a spot on the European Ryder Cup team, a prospect that Knost also found plausible.
